The Foundation Surgical Navigated Lateral Disc Prep Instruments are orthopedic stereotaxic instruments designed to assist surgeons in precisely locating anatomical structures during spinal disc preparation procedures. The instruments are compatible with the Medtronic StealthStation S8 navigation system and include trials, dilators, awls, taps, shavers, cobbs, and osteotomes manufactured from medical-grade stainless steel for preparing the intervertebral disc space prior to lateral interbody fusion implant placement.
The subject and predicate devices have nearly identical technological characteristics including device design and critical geometry, indications for use, materials of manufacture (medical grade stainless steel per ASTM F899), and principles of operation and function. Both are compatible with Medtronic NavLock Trackers and the StealthStation S8 system for computer-assisted navigation during spinal surgery.
ASTM F899 standard for medical-grade stainless steel material specification. ISO 13485 requirements cited for design controls, nonconforming product management, corrective and preventative actions.
